Lawful bases for processing your data
We process your personal data only where we have a lawful basis to do so under data protection law. Depending on the context, the lawful bases we rely on include:
Performance of a contract where processing is necessary to provide you with a quotation, to enter into and perform a removal or storage contract, to manage your booking, take payment, and deliver the agreed services.
Legal obligations where we need to comply with legal or regulatory requirements, for example tax, accounting, insurance, or health and safety obligations.
Legitimate interests where processing is necessary for our legitimate business interests and your interests and fundamental rights do not override those interests. This may include managing and improving our services, handling enquiries and complaints, protecting our business and property, and maintaining appropriate records.
Consent where we rely on your explicit consent, for example for certain types of marketing communications. You may withdraw your consent at any time using the contact details provided in this policy or by following any opt out instructions provided in the communication.

Your data protection rights
Under data protection law, you have a number of rights in relation to your personal data processed by Removal Company Richmond. These include:
Right of access You have the right to request confirmation that we process your personal data and to obtain a copy of that data, together with certain information about how it is used.
Right to rectification You have the right to request that inaccurate or incomplete personal data about you is corrected or updated.
Right to erasure You have the right in certain circumstances to request that we delete your personal data, for example where it is no longer needed for the purposes for which it was collected or where you withdraw consent and there is no other legal basis for processing.
Right to restriction You have the right to request that we restrict the processing of your personal data in certain situations, such as while we are verifying its accuracy or considering an objection you have raised.
Right to data portability Where we process your personal data on the basis of consent or for the performance of a contract and the processing is carried out by automated means, you may have the right to receive the data in a structured, commonly used and machine readable format and to have it transmitted to another controller where technically feasible.
Right to object You have the right to object to processing based on our legitimate interests where you believe your interests or fundamental rights and freedoms override ours. You also have an absolute right to object to direct marketing at any time.
Rights in relation to automated decision making You have the right not to be subject to a decision based solely on automated processing, including profiling, which produces legal effects or similarly significant effects concerning you, unless certain conditions are met.
